Microsoft Releases Pricing on Surface Tablet, Ships October 26th
![]() With an unfortunate sense of timing, Microsoft has released pricing and availability information for its new 'Surface' tablet that was originally announced back in June. The release occurred just hours before Apple sent out invitations to its iPad Mini launch event next week. ![]() There is also a 64GB model that includes the Touch Cover for $699. Separately, the Touch Cover is $119 and the Type Cover is $129. The Surface is available for preorder from Microsoft's website.
